#351f23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#351f23 is composed of 20.8% red, 12.2%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.5% magenta, 34% yellow and 79.2% black. It has a hue angle of 349.1 degrees, a saturation of 26.2% and a lightness of 16.5%. #351f23 color hex could be obtained by blending #6a3e46 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#351f23 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#351f23 has RGB values of R:53, G:31,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.34, K:0.79. Its decimal value is 3481379.
